Challenges of DIY Fencing

Increased Costs

Although DIY fencing may appear to be a cheaper alternative, it frequently ends up being more expensive in the long run. When you factor in the retail costs of materials and the specialised tools required for installation, it can quickly add up. Aside from the initial upfront costs, a DIY fence that lacks professional-grade workmanship and precision is far more susceptible to structural failure in the future. This often leads to costly repairs or a total replacement. Hiring an expert guarantees a high-standard result from day one, sparing you the stress and repetitive costs of fixing common structural failures in DIY installations.

Environmental Hazards and Legal Liabilities

One of the most significant challenges of DIY fencing involves the invisible risks buried beneath the surface. Every property in Perth has a complex underground network, including gas lines and water lines, and damaging them during a DIY project results in substantial liability and repair costs. 

Additionally, fencing in WA is strictly regulated by local councils and government laws. If your DIY fence is installed even a few centimetres over a boundary line, or fails to meet specific height and transparency requirements, you may be legally required to demolish the fence and rebuild it at your own expense. Entrusting it to an expert ensures that your fence is not only structurally sound but also fully compliant with local regulations.

Security and Safety

Professional installation ensures your fencing acts as a truly secure and reliable barrier. Unlike DIY builds, experts can install specialised security fencing, such as anti-climb or spear top fencing, that is specifically designed to deter intruders. Furthermore, professionals can integrate automated gates or access systems with your fencing, using heavy-duty hardware and secure latches that cannot be easily tampered with. 

One of the most common failures of DIY fencing is the presence of irregular gaps, which can be dangerous for families with young children or pets. Choosing a professional ensures your fencing is flush and consistent along the ground level, closing off any potential escape routes and intrusion. Experts can also guarantee the structural stability of your fencing system, preventing it from leaning, sagging, or being easily compromised.
